What's most important when releasing a product?   [Edit]

Survey period: 26 Aug 2002 to 1 Sep 2002

Getting a product out the door often involves compromises. What is most important to you?

OptionVotes% 
Releasing a product before your competition does.15124.08
Releasing a better product than your competition47675.92
